The World Jewish Congress (WJC) and the German Football League (DFL) announced a delegation's visit to Israel, commemorating Yom Hashoah, on Sunday. This visit highlights the role of sports in bridging communities and honoring historical events. The delegation, comprising officials from the top two divisions of German football, participated in the solemn Yom Hashoah ceremony at Yad Vashem, the World Holocaust Remembrance Center. This significant event was a moment for reflection and commemoration.
